Detroit Lions GM Brad Holmes Attends Alabama Pro Day

Brad Holmes Attends Alabama Pro Day

On Wednesday, Detroit Lions general manager Brad Holmes made a notable appearance at the Alabama Pro Day, the type of event that isn’t typically on his radar. This year, however, the Pro Day attracted attention from several NFL GMs and head coaches, including GMs from the Bills, Lions, Packers, Steelers, and Titans.

Who Could The Lions Be Targeting?

The spotlight was particularly on Alabama’s cornerback prospects, Kool-Aid McKinstry and Terrion Arnold, who are considered among the top talents in the 2024 NFL Draft. With the recent news regarding CB Cameron Sutton, Holmes’ attendance at Alabama’s Pro Day may suggest the Lions’ keen interest in bolstering their defensive lineup, possibly with an eye on selecting a cornerback with their No. 29 overall pick in the first round.
